You can book online in advance, if first time cruisers at 75 days, and its a reservation, and you are not, charged at that time, they debit your stateroom account on the day of the trip, you must cancel in advance to avoid payment not sure the exact timescale but I think its 2 days.

I would suggest you book excusions, in advance to give you more options, they hold back some but you do not wish to run around the ship on arrival.

Any trip with Dolphins seem to go quickly.
